Influencing factors of health-related quality-of-life perceived by both children/adolescents patients with type-1 diabetes mellitus and their parents: A North-African study

2025-01-17

Abstract excerpt

Aim To determine the influencing factors of health-related quality-of-life (HRQoL) perceived by North-African children/adolescents with type-1 diabetes-mellitus (T1DM) and their parents. Methods It was a cross sectional study conducted in Tunisia. A total of 116 patients ( ie ; 43 children and 73 adolescents) and their parents were included.
